Abstract

Purpose: The aim of this article is to assess the possibility of applying the industry livestock valuation index as proposed by Karolina Pasula during the public defense of the doctoral dissertation “Directions and conditions for the standardization of accounting in agricultural enterprises” as an alternative method of valuation, taking into account sources of information and risk assessment on a farm. Methodology: The research process was divided into three main stages: (1) examining the possibility of applying the industry indicator for measuring biological assets proposed by K. Pasula for the valuation of livestock, i.e. pigs, as exemplified by a selected farm whose undertakings are known to the authors; (2) repeating the study from stage 1 on the valuation of dairy cattle as exemplified by the farm the activities of which are known to the authors; (3) on the basis of the conclusions of stage 1 and stage 2 studies, possible modification of the industry indicator for measuring biological assets, conducting research on a larger group of farms breeding livestock. Findings & value added: The conducted research confirmed the possibility of applying the analyzed ratio in the practice of entities that do not keep accounting books. The obtained results are characterized by high cognitive value as a measure of biological assets in relation to pigs. The valuation based on the industry measurement index in farms takes into account the risk which, as shown in the research, is an important factor influencing the value from the valuation.
